Time

How do we measure time in the universe

Where the sun is not the center and

Our revolutions are insignificant?

How would we measure a year in

Andromeda or Alpha Centauri?

Is time real or irrelevant?

Here, the past begets regret and

The future begets anxiety

Borne of unknown uncertainty.

Time is a mechanism to permit measurements of failures and accomplishments.

It is both test and gift.

But to the great expanse, all our angst,

all the consequences in time and space,

seems to vanish with speed like Higgs boson.

They are converted into something other,

so I’ve often been told.

They are redeemed and purified like gold.
